Introduction to Hennessy
Before we dive into who drinks Hennessy, it’s essential to understand the brand’s legacy and what makes it so unique. Hennessy is one of the oldest and most respected cognac houses, with its roots tracing back to 1765. Founded by Richard Hennessy, an Irish officer, the company has remained family-owned for over eight generations, with each generation contributing to its growth and prestige. Today, Hennessy is part of the LVMH (Moët Hennessy Louis Vuitton) group, further solidifying its position as a global luxury leader.

What are the different types of Hennessy and how do they differ?
There are several different types of Hennessy, each with its own unique characteristics and flavor profile. The most common types include the VS (Very Special), VSOP (Very Superior Old Pale), and XO (Extra Old). The VS is the youngest and most affordable of the three, with a minimum aging period of two years. The VSOP is aged for a minimum of four years, and has a richer, more complex flavor than the VS. The XO is the oldest and most exclusive of the three, with a minimum aging period of ten years.
The main difference between the different types of Hennessy is the length of time that the eaux-de-vie are aged. As the cognac ages, it develops a deeper, richer flavor and a more complex aroma. The XO, for example, has a flavor that is both sweet and spicy, with notes of vanilla, oak, and dried fruit. In contrast, the VS has a lighter, more floral flavor that is perfect for those who are new to cognac. Each type of Hennessy has its own unique characteristics, and the choice of which one to drink will depend on personal preference and the occasion.
How do I properly serve and drink Hennessy?
To properly serve and drink Hennessy, it’s essential to start with the right glassware. A cognac glass, also known as a snifter, is the perfect vessel for enjoying Hennessy. The glass is designed to concentrate the aromas of the cognac, allowing you to fully appreciate the nuances of the flavor. When pouring the Hennessy, it’s best to fill the glass to the recommended level, which is usually about one-quarter full. This allows you to swirl the cognac and appreciate the color and viscosity.
Once you’ve poured the Hennessy, you can choose to drink it neat, or with a small amount of water or ice. Drinking it neat allows you to fully appreciate the flavor and aroma of the cognac, while adding water or ice can help to open up the flavors and make it more accessible. When drinking Hennessy, it’s also a good idea to take your time and savor the experience. Take small sips, and allow the cognac to linger on your palate before swallowing. This will help you to fully appreciate the complexity and depth of flavor that Hennessy has to offer.
Can I pair Hennessy with food, and if so, what are some recommended pairings?
Yes, Hennessy can be paired with food, and the company recommends pairing it with a variety of sweet and savory dishes. Some popular pairing options include cheese, such as Parmigiano-Reggiano or camembert, and chocolate, such as dark or milk chocolate. Hennessy can also be paired with fruit, such as apples or berries, and with nuts, such as almonds or walnuts. In terms of more substantial dishes, Hennessy can be paired with desserts, such as crème brûlée or cheesecake, or with savory dishes, such as foie gras or roasted meats.
When pairing Hennessy with food, it’s essential to consider the flavor profile of the cognac and the dish. For example, the VSOP pairs well with sweet dishes, such as desserts, while the XO pairs well with savory dishes, such as roasted meats. The key is to find a balance between the flavors of the Hennessy and the dish, and to experiment with different pairings to find the one that you enjoy the most. How do I store and care for my Hennessy bottles?
To store and care for your Hennessy bottles, it’s essential to keep them in a cool, dark place, away from direct sunlight and heat sources. The ideal storage temperature is between 10°C and 15°C, and the bottles should be kept upright to prevent the cognac from coming into contact with the cork. It’s also a good idea to keep the bottles away from strong-smelling foods and chemicals, as these can affect the flavor and aroma of the cognac.
In terms of handling the bottles, it’s best to hold them by the body, rather than the neck, and to avoid touching the cork or the label. When opening the bottle, it’s essential to remove the cork carefully, and to pour the Hennessy slowly and smoothly to avoid splashing or spilling.
